Ride have announced plans for a headline show London's Village Underground.

The shoegaze band will release new album 'Weather Diaries' on June 16th (pre-order LINK), their first blast of new material in two decades.

The previews are coming thick and fast, with Ride sharing a new cut alongside plans for a show at Village Underground.

The band will play the show on June 12th, and to toast the news they have also shared 'All I Want'.

Andy Bell explains: "The day we recorded 'All I Want,' Theresa May had announced that her government would be making firms list their foreign workers. As it turned out that never happened because of the outcry about it, but that was the origin of the line comparing the U.K. to 1930's Germany. It's not like Ride are 'going political' it's more that the current state of the UK is so terrible that we could not avoid writing about it when we were writing lyrics for the album."
